1. bossy KK[ˋbɑsɪ] IPA//ˈbɑː.si/
adj. 霸道的,愛指揮人的 A bossy person is always telling people what to do.
Example:
His sister is always very bossy, it really drives him mad.
他姊姊總是非常霸道,使他非常的受不了。
2. irritate KK[ˋɪrə͵tet] IPA//ˈɪr.ə.teɪt/
v. 激怒 to make someone angry or annoyed
v. 使發炎,使疼痛 to make a part of your body sore or painful
Example:
Did something happen? Every little thing seems to irritate you today.
有發生甚麼事嗎? 今天每件小事好像都能夠激怒你。
3. uncooperative KK[͵ʌnkoˋɑpə͵retɪv] IPA//ˌʌn.koʊˈɑː.pɚ.ə.t̬ɪv/
adj. 不願合作的,不配合的 not willing to work with or be helpful to other people
Example:
The child was deliberately being uncooperative when his mother tried to tie up his shoelaces.
當那位媽媽試著幫她的孩子綁鞋帶時,那個孩子故意不配合。
